Property Description
A Rare Offering in the Heart of Shelby County, Kentucky. This extraordinary estate redefines the meaning of ''My Old Kentucky Home.'' Nestled on approximately 93 rolling acres of picturesque countryside, this meticulously maintained property is a showcase of timeless elegance, thoughtful stewardship, and limitless possibility. The stately four-bedroom, five-bath residence, originally constructed in 1900, has been lovingly preserved and enhanced to meet modern expectations without compromising its historic charm. Each of the four spacious bedrooms features its own private en suite bath, including a serene primary suite located on the main floor. The heart of the home is a sunlit kitchen, equipped with quality appliances and open to both the dining area and a comfortable family room—each space offering sweeping views of the manicured grounds. An elegant formal living room centers around a wood-burning brick fireplace with an original, handcrafted mantle. Throughout the home, you will find rich hardwood floors, an open staircase, and exquisite architectural details that speak to the home's provenance.. The partially finished lower level includes a full bath and flexible space, ideal for a private office, recreation room, or guest retreat. Outdoor living is elevated with a welcoming front porch that overlooks a breathtaking 3-4 acre stocked lake with a private pier-an ideal setting for quiet reflection or unforgettable gatherings.
The land itself is nothing short of exceptional. Creeks meander through mature shade trees and gently contoured fields. Currently used for crops and pasture, the property includes a heated, concrete-floored workshop with rear equipment storage, a separate barn ready for livestock, and two expansive open storage structures. Automatic watering systems service the fenced pastures, offering a turnkey opportunity for farming or equestrian pursuits.
